WebK58: Irritable bowel syndrome. K58.1 Irritable bowel syndrome with predominant diarrhoea [IBS-D] K58.2 Irritable bowel syndrome with predominant constipation [IBS-C] K58.3 Irritable bowel syndrome with mixed bowel habits [IBS-M] K58.8 Other and unspecified irritable bowel syndrome. Ir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) or spastic colon is a symptom-based diagnosis. It is characterized by chronic abdominal pain, discomfort, bloating, and alteration of bowel habits. Diarrhea or constipation may predominate, or they may alternate (classified as IBS-D, IBS-C, or IBS-A ...

WebIBS is a type of functional gastrointestinal (GI) disorder. These conditions, also called disorders of the gut-brain interaction, have to do with problems in how your gut and brain work together. These problems cause your digestive tract to be very sensitive. They also change how your bowel muscles contract. WebOct 1, 2024 · Irritable bowel syndrome (ibs) is a problem that affects the large intestine. It can cause abdominal cramping, bloating and a change in bowel habits. Some people with the disorder have constipation. Some have diarrhea.
